🪡 Perfumer H Heliotrope — Minimalist, Warm & Radiant Veil
Heliotrope is a soft amber composition kissed with creamy vanilla and tender white musk. It opens with a gentle blend of tangerine and neroli—bright yet subdued, like morning light through gauze. As it settles, powdery iris and delicate heliotrope emerge, melting into a sheer base of vanilla absolute, amber, and a trace of frankincense.

🍫 Guerlain Gourmand Coquin — Spiced Cacao, Rose & Vanilla
Crafted by Christine Nagel for Guerlain, this opulent gourmand opens with warm spices and a whisper of stewed fruit. Rich cacao, black tea, and delicate rose follow, wrapped in amber and vanilla. Creamy, textured, and quietly enveloping.

💠 Neela Vermeire Eshal — Spiced & Earthy Tuberose
A luminous tuberose, vibrant with turmeric and cinnamon, softened by beeswax and patchouli. It opens with radiant citrus and green freshness, blooms into creamy white florals, and settles into a golden base of vanilla and warm earth. 🍵 Narcotica Happy Dust — Matcha Marshmallow Cloud
Happy Dust opens with tropical fruits, coconut water, and bourbon vanilla. A heart of matcha and soft florals follows, grounded by brown sugar, white musk, and black vanilla. Dreamy, comforting, and softly joyful—like a scented exhale.

For something equally soft, Guerlain Spiritueuse Double Vanille offers golden warmth—boozy vanilla laced with incense and delicate woods, while Guerlain Gourmand Coquin wraps rose, cacao, and black tea in a swirl of spices—decadent yet tender. Amouage Guidance 46 is a bit brighter than the original Amouage Guidance, where pear, saffron, and rose unfold over rich woods and ambergris. Dries Van Noten Soie Malaquais lingers with notes of blackcurrant, rose, and hazelnut—a silky composition that feels both luminous with a gourmand touch. And for a rare, luminous quietude, Amouage Existence glows with skin-warmed florals, aldehydes, and serene radiance—weightless but unforgettable.
